THE COURT ORDERS THAT: 1. Until further order, that the respondent, by itself, its employees, servants, agents or otherwise, be restrained in trade or commerce from procuring or authorising the broadcasting of the television commercial, a video copy of which is Exhibit A8 on this application. 2. Until further order, that the respondent, by itself, its employees, servants, agents or otherwise, be restrained in trade or commerce in connection with the supply or the promotion of beer, from publishing, authorising the publication of or otherwise using any one or more of the photographs depicting: (a) Mark Ricciuto, captain of the Adelaide Crows team in his team uniform; and (b) Matthew Primus, captain of the Port Adelaide team in his team uniform, which are incorporated in the respondent's materials which are Exhibit KAR3 to the confidential affidavit of Katrina Angela Rathie sworn 6 June 2001 in these proceedings, or any substantially identical photographs or images. 3. Until further order, that the respondent, by itself, its employees, servants, agents or otherwise, be restrained in trade or commerce in connection with the supply or the promotion of beer from using photographs depicting Mark Ricciuto, captain of the Adelaide Crows team wearing his team uniform together with his signature and the "Adelaide Crows" logo, an example of which is incorporated in the respondent's materials which are Exhibit KAR3 to the confidential affidavit of Katrina Angela Rathie sworn 6 June 2001 in these proceedings, or any substantially identical photographs or images. 4. Until further order, that the respondent, by itself, its employees, servants, agents or otherwise, be restrained in trade or commerce in connection with the supply or the promotion of beer from using photographs depicting Matthew Primus, captain of the Port Adelaide team wearing his team uniform together with his signature and the "Port Adelaide" logo,an example of which is incorporated in the respondent's materials which are Exhibit KAR3 to the confidential affidavit of Katrina Angela Rathie sworn 6 June 2001 in these proceedings, or any substantially identical photographs or images. 5. The Court directs that the respondent shall sufficiently comply with paragraphs 2 to 4 hereof by : (a) forthwith ceasing to dispatch packaged beer which is packaged in any of the promotional material referred to in paragraphs 2 to 4 hereof; (b) giving to the retailers to which it has supplied any such promotional material, as soon as practicable, a written request that they forthwith cease to display any such promotional material (other than as comprised on the packaging of packaged beer); (c) further complying with such further directions and orders as the Court may make at 4.30 pm on 12 June 2001 or thereafter. 6. Until further order, that the respondent, by itself, its employees, servants, agents or otherwise from 12.00 noon central standard time on 12 June 2001 be restrained in trade or commerce in connection with the supply or the promotion of beer from authorising the playing to members of the public or otherwise using the messages recorded by Mark Ricciuto, captain of the Adelaide Crows and Matthew Primus, captain of the Port Adelaide team on the recorded telephone message which is heard when consumers dial 1300 132 186, the transcript for which is Annexure "O" to the confidential affidavit of Katrina Angela Rathie sworn 6 June 2001 in these proceedings. 7. The question of further orders to be made to ensure the respondent's compliance with paragraphs 2 to 4 hereof be adjourned until 4.30 pm 12 June 2001. 8. Costs of the application for interlocutory relief be reserved. Note: Settlement and entry of orders is dealt with in Order 36 of the Federal Court Rules.
